
Penile implant surgery is a well-established treatment for erectile dysfunction. While patient and partner satisfaction rates are high, any non-infectious complication can significantly affect functional outcomes, revision rates and long-term device survival. This narrative review synthesises contemporary evidence on the prevention, recognition and management of non-infectious complications across the pre-operative, intra-operative and post-operative phases of penile implant surgery. A structured search of PubMed from 1980 to 2024 identified 38 relevant articles. Infectious complications were excluded as they represent a distinct clinical entity with separate diagnostic and therapeutic pathways and have been extensively reviewed elsewhere. This narrative review aims to provide a consolidated, practical resource for penile prosthetic surgeons by integrating anatomical considerations, technical pitfalls and evidence-based versus expert-based recommendations with prevention strategies and early recognition of non-infectious complications, the key component in optimizing long-term outcomes.
Penile prosthesis (PP) surgery represents a cornerstone intervention for erectile dysfunction (ED). Despite extensive literature, the most-cited primary studies across the full history of the field have not been comprehensively characterized. We aimed to identify and evaluate the 50 most-cited primary studies in PP surgery, describing citation trends, research themes, and academic contributions using bibliometric methods. The Web of Science Core Collection was searched from database inception through 21 April 2025 using predefined PP-related terms. Study design and level of evidence were independently assessed by two reviewers using the Oxford Centre for Evidence-Based Medicine (OCEBM) framework, with disagreements resolved by consensus. The 50 studies (1977-2017) accrued 5652 citations (median, 105; range, 75-215). Most were retrospective observational studies (82.0%) and were assigned Level 4 evidence (56.0%). The Journal of Urology published 28 studies (56.0%). Steven K. Wilson was the most prolific contributor, authoring or co-authoring 10 studies. Non-mutually exclusive themes included surgical outcomes (n = 38), infection (n = 12), and special populations (n = 6). The findings describe the historical development of PP research and highlight the continued need for geographically diverse, prospective, and higher-quality studies.
Partial plaque excision and grafting (PEG) is the gold standard treatment for patients with severe Peyronie's Disease (PD) with preserved erectile function and deformity refractory to conservative management. Post-PEG satisfaction rates are highly variable, with many patients attributing dissatisfaction to penile shortening. We aim to explore patient-reported penile shortening in the pre- and postoperative period. A retrospective chart review and telephone survey was conducted for 137 patients who underwent PEG at a single institution from February 2007 - November 2022. Overall, 75.2% of patients had measured increased or stable stretched penile length (SPL) following PEG, with a mean gain of 1.5 ± 0.9 cm in those who objectively gained length. 75.9% of patients reported preoperative perceived shortening; 46.0% reported postoperative perceived shortening. Perceived preoperative shortening was associated with perceived postoperative shortening (84.1% vs 68.9%, p = 0.03). There was no significant association between perceived postoperative shortening and objective change in SPL (p = 0.38). Subjective postoperative shortening was associated with lower satisfaction rates (38.1% vs 58.1%, p = 0.002) and shorter median follow-up (21 vs 53 months, p = 0.007). Although PEG generally results in SPL gain, managing expectations is critical, with emphasis that the goal of PEG is to achieve functional straightness and rigidity, not necessarily restore penile length lost to PD.
Inflatable penile prosthesis configuration remains highly variable among surgeons, with decisions often guided by individual experience rather than standardized criteria. We evaluated agreement between the Canguven Penile Prosthesis Calculator (an anatomy-based decision-support tool) and experienced penile prosthesis surgeons to characterize inter-surgeon variability using a standardized virtual-case model. A total of 60 cases were constructed incorporating total corporal length, proximal corporal length, scrotal size, and predefined prosthesis model (AMS 700 CX™, Boston Scientific Corporation, Marlborough, MA, USA; Titan™, Coloplast Corporation, Minneapolis MN, USA; and Infla10™, Rigicon Inc., Ronkonkoma, NY, USA). A total of 7 experienced penile prosthesis surgeons from 6 institutions independently evaluated the cases, blinded to calculator recommendations, and selected cylinder length, rear-tip extender, and reservoir volume, generating 340 surgeon-case decisions. Agreement was assessed using exact agreement, clinically acceptable agreement (±1 cylinder size), and kappa statistics. Exact agreement between calculator recommendations and surgeon-selected cylinder length was observed in 198 of 340 decisions (58.2%), increasing to 302 of 340 decisions (88.8%) within a clinically acceptable range. The mean absolute difference was 0.95 ± 1.18 cm, with discrepancies greater than 2 cm observed in 38 of 340 decisions (11.2%). Inter-rater agreement was moderate (Fleiss' κ = 0.46, 95% CI 0.41-0.51), and pairwise agreement between the calculator and individual surgeons ranged from κ = 0.43 to 0.55. Reservoir selection demonstrated excellent agreement (329/340 decisions, 96.8%). Variability in prosthesis configuration decisions was primarily driven by differences in rear-tip extender utilization, reflecting consistent but distinct surgeon-specific strategies. Inflatable penile prosthesis configuration demonstrates substantial variability among experienced surgeons, although most differences fall within clinically acceptable limits. The anatomy-based algorithm demonstrated moderate agreement with expert surgeon selections and may provide a structured, anatomy-based framework for prosthesis configuration planning while preserving individualized surgical decision-making.
Metoidioplasty is a genital gender-affirming surgery that preserves native sensation and erectile capability but remains technically demanding, particularly regarding urethral lengthening. We evaluated perioperative and functional outcomes of a single-stage modified metoidioplasty using dorsal labia minora graft augmentation, ventral anterior vaginal advancement flap reconstruction, and bilateral rotational scrotoplasty incorporating bilateral Martius fat pads. 23 transgender men underwent surgery at a tertiary referral center between 2017 and 2025. Median age was 38 (33-46) years and median follow-up was 36 (24-48) months. Median operative time was 165 (147.5-175) min and hospital stay was 2 (1.5-2.5) days. Early and late complications were observed in 13.0% of patients each. Cumulatively, urethral fistula and urethral stenosis occurred in 17.4 and 8.7% of patients, respectively. 2 (8.7%) fistulas resolved spontaneously, while 17.4% of patients required surgical revision. Patient-reported satisfaction was high, with 95.7% of patients satisfied with surgery and 91.3% reporting satisfaction with micturition and quality-of-life improvement using a non-validated binary questionnaire. This buccal mucosa graft-sparing, tissue-preserving approach appears feasible and safe, with urethral complication rates within the spectrum of outcomes reported in the literature, while potentially simplifying specific reconstructive steps and avoiding donor-site morbidity. Larger prospective comparative studies are warranted.
This retrospective single-arm pilot study evaluated a novel minimally invasive approach combining Botulinum Toxin A injection with penile traction therapy for the treatment of penile retraction. This study was conducted in 168 men with retractile penis treated between October 2023 and June 2025. Flaccid penile length was measured in the standing position with the penis in a naturally dependent state after a resting period in a room-temperature environment, using a rigid ruler from the pubic symphysis to the tip of the glans with compression of the suprapubic fat pad. Psychological outcomes were assessed using the Self-Esteem and Relationship questionnaire and the Index of Male Genital Image, while erectile function was evaluated using the five-item International Index of Erectile Function. Mean baseline flaccid penile length was 4.4 ± 0.66 cm, increasing significantly to 6.9 ± 0.81 cm at 6 months (P < 0.001). Improvements were also observed under thermal stimulation and in the penile retraction reduction ratio, which decreased from 27.3-11.6% at 6 months (P < 0.001). Erectile penile length and five-item International Index of Erectile Function scores showed no significant changes. Psychological outcomes improved significantly, with Self-Esteem and Relationship and Index of Male Genital Image scores increasing from 28.8 ± 4.3 and 39.3 ± 5.7-54.4 ± 5.6 and 59.0 ± 7.3, respectively (P < 0.001). Mild transient injection-site pain occurred in 11.3% of patients without other complications. This combined therapy may represent a feasible minimally invasive option for selected patients with penile retraction and reduced visible flaccid penile exposure. However, it does not confer true anatomical penile elongation, and given the exploratory single-arm design, the findings should be interpreted with caution. Further prospective randomized controlled studies using standardized penile measurements and longer follow-up are needed to clarify the durability of treatment effects and the independent contribution of each treatment component.
Artificial intelligence (AI)-based language models are increasingly explored as tools for interpreting and applying clinical guideline recommendations. In urology, the European Association of Urology (EAU) recently introduced a guideline-specific chatbot; however, its comparative performance relative to contemporary general-purpose large language models (LLMs) remains unclear. In this structured comparative study, five AI systems-the EAU Guidelines Bot, ChatGPT-5, Gemini 2.5 Pro, Copilot - Smart GPT-5, and Perplexity Pro-were evaluated using 13 clinical questions derived directly from strongly recommended statements in the EAU erectile dysfunction (ED) guidelines. Responses were independently assessed by three senior reviewers across five predefined domains: relevance, clarity, structure, clinical utility, and factual accuracy, using a 5-point Likert scale. The primary outcome of the study was the composite performance score, which was calculated as the mean of the five domain scores. Inter-rater reliability was calculated using ICC(2,k), and differences among models were analyzed with the Friedman test followed by Holm-adjusted Wilcoxon post-hoc comparisons. Significant performance differences were observed across all domains (all p < 0.001). The highest composite scores were observed for Gemini 2.5 Pro [4.60 (4.40-4.73)] and the EAU Guidelines Bot [4.53 (4.47-4.80)], followed by ChatGPT-5 [4.27 (4.07-4.47)]. Lower composite scores were observed for Copilot - Smart GPT-5 [3.73 (3.40-3.87)] and Perplexity Pro [3.60 (3.47-3.80)]. Domain-level analysis showed consistently high median scores (≥ 4) for factual accuracy among top-performing models, whereas variability was more pronounced in clarity, structure, and clinical utility. These findings suggest that both guideline-specific systems and advanced general-purpose LLMs may generate responses broadly consistent with guideline-based recommendations in structured ED scenarios. However, variability across domains-particularly in structure and clinical utility-and modest differences in composite performance suggest that these models should be interpreted as supportive tools rather than definitive clinical decision-making systems, requiring further validation in real-world settings.
Despite the recognized emotional importance of post-coital intimate behaviors such as hugging, cuddling, talking, kissing, massaging, listening to sensual music, showering, and reading erotic literature (collectively termed afterplay), their impact on female sexual satisfaction has not been systematically studied. This prospective randomized study evaluated the effect of afterplay on sexual satisfaction among sexually active women in heterosexual relationships. Couples with medical comorbidities, psychiatric disorders, or diagnosed sexual dysfunction were excluded. Participants were randomized into two groups using computer-generated random numbers. Both groups received weekly educational sessions on desire, arousal, lubrication, orgasm, satisfaction, pain, and foreplay, with Group B receiving an additional 15-minute session focused on afterplay. Sexual satisfaction was assessed at baseline and after 8 weeks using the Sexual Satisfaction Scale for Women (SSS-W), supplemented by diary-based records of sexual experiences. A total of 431 women completed the study (Group A: 211; Group B: 220), with comparable baseline characteristics. After 8 weeks, Group B showed significantly greater improvement across all SSS-W domains compared with Group A (p ≤ 0.05). These findings identify afterplay as an important factor influencing female sexual satisfaction. Partner education regarding afterplay may represent a simple and effective intervention for improving sexual well-being and addressing female sexual dissatisfaction.
Gender-affirming care aims to reduce gender-related distress. Informational needs regarding masculinizing genital gender-affirming surgery (GGAS) remain poorly understood. We conducted a cross-sectional survey, inviting transmasculine individuals who had undergone phalloplasty or metoidioplasty. Participants rated the importance of specific topics on a 1-5 Likert scale before, during, and after surgery, reported the information they received and identified sources and preferred delivery formats. Forty-four patients were included (response rate 48.4%). Before surgery, the topics deemed of high importance (4 or 5) were possible complications, preparation of the donor site, long-term follow-up and complications and differences between surgical techniques (all 100%); written materials were the preferred format (87.5%). Participants reported important informative gaps (% importance high - %coverage), particularly regarding the management of ischemic complications (62.0%), urethral fistula (33.0%) or stenosis (32.0%), financial costs (35.0%), and the need for a structured support plan after surgery (22.0%). During hospitalization, respectful communication (95.4%), nursing experience with GGAS (100%), and clear instructions for self-care at discharge (97.7%) were deemed to be of high importance (4 or 5). In follow-up, patients emphasized guidance on prevention of injury to the neophallus (97.7%) and criteria for unscheduled visits (93.2%). These findings highlight the need for comprehensive, written, team-based counselling, and structured continuity of care to align surgical services with patient priorities.
